Learning Goals:
- To develop an understanding of the central issues and current research important to the field of journalism and communication.
- To be familiar with the breadth and depth of the journalism and communication profession.
- To be able to communicate acquired knowledge in the field.
- To be aware of ethical issues that pertain to the field of journalism and communication.
- To develop the ability to design and present an independent and meaningful research project.

Admission Requirements:
Graduate College Requirements:
Program Specific Requirements:
- 4 year Bachelor’s degree (or equivalent)
- Academic Records/Transcripts
- Minimum 3.0 GPA (Program may alter requirement.)
- Proof of English Proficiency.
- Portfolio (recommended)
- Program Requires GRE: No
- Program Requires GMAT: No
- Program Will Review Without TOEFL or IELTS: No
- Financial Statement: Application
- English Proficiency Minimum:
TOEFL Paper (PBT) 570 TOEFL Internet (iBT) 88 IELTS 6.5 PTE 59 Duolingo (approved through spring 2025) 105
